PROBLEM TO BE SOLVED: To provide a reserve seedling-carrying platform composable at a light weight and a low cost in spite of the security of the rigidity capable of preventing the deflection from occurring in fear of the occurrence when placing reserve seedlings thereon due to its mounting in a cantilever state and suitable for reducing the weight and cost of a rice transplanter. SOLUTION: This reserve seedling-carrying platform for a rice transplanter is composed of a resin molded product prepared by integrally forming a longitudinal rib 14a for connecting supports arranged on the side of the base end connected to the supports with main ribs 14f extendedly installed from the longitudinal rib 14a toward the transverse outer lateral side and reinforcing ribs 14g extendedly installed from parts (b) on the sides of the base ends of the main ribs 14f over the front and rear parts (c) relatively to the main ribs 14f in the longitudinal rib 14a in the reserve seedling-carrying platform for the rice transplanter attached to the supports standing from a mobile machine body 1 in a cantilever state for extending from the supports toward the transverse outer lateral side.

2. Description of the Related Art Conventionally, as shown in FIG. 10, a spare seedling mounting table 20 of a rice transplanter as described above has a plurality of front-back ribs 2 at a predetermined distance in the left-right direction on a bottom surface 20A.
0a, a plurality of right-and-left ribs 20b that are spaced apart from each other by a predetermined distance in the front-rear direction, and peripheral ribs 20c that are along the outer periphery. It was composed of a resin molded product reinforced by embedding it in a state of extending laterally outward from 23. As a result, the spare seedling mounting table 20 is mounted in a cantilever manner, and thus may be generated when the spare seedling is placed. It has a rigidity enough to prevent the occurrence of the seedling, so that the fall of the spare seedling from the spare seedling mounting table 20 due to the bending can be prevented.

However, according to the prior art described above, the spare seedling rest is made heavy by forming the spare seedling rest with a resin molded product in which a metal core is embedded. Since the cost is increased, there is room for improvement in reducing the weight and production cost of a rice transplanter equipped with a large number of spare seedling mounting stands.

According to the first aspect of the present invention, while the spare seedling mounting table is formed of a resin molded product, it extends laterally outward from the vertical rib for connecting the column. Due to the main ribs provided, the rigidity against the bending that is greatly displaced downward toward the extended end side, which may occur when the preliminary seedling is placed because it is mounted in a cantilever manner, The reinforcing ribs extending from the base end portion of the main ribs to the front and rear portions of the longitudinal ribs with respect to the main ribs, cantileverly attach to the support pillars, thereby concentrating the weight of the spare seedlings. The rigidity against the deflection on the side is further increased. That is, even without embedding a metal core material, the rigidity of the spare seedling mounting table against the bending can be effectively increased, and
Since the bending can be prevented from occurring when the spare seedling is placed, the spare seedling can be prevented from dropping from the spare seedling mounting table due to the bending, even though the spare seedling is mounted on the spare seedling. Become like In addition, since there is no need to embed a metal core, the spare seedling mounting table can be constructed at a low weight and at a low cost.
It is possible to reduce the weight and production cost of a rice transplanter equipped with a large number of spare seedling platforms.
